Output 35af1f2a316d55b643e46dfe0bb3a12a7eb204421872a59358bfeb3d8971788a:2

value
100339742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04340d100dcd76ffcff52aca731600128ab01388 OP_EQUAL
address
M8HPHmPo9P9kUk4d1xUZyPcGjBdBuhw8fR
transaction
35af1f2a316d55b643e46dfe0bb3a12a7eb204421872a59358bfeb3d8971788a
spent
true